In a statement, the Ministry of Foreign Affairs (MoFA) reiterated the UAE’s strong condemnation of this heinous attack, and its permanent rejection of all forms of violence aimed at undermining security and stability.
Furthermore, the Ministry reaffirmed the UAE’s strong condemnation of attacks targeting peacekeeping forces, emphasizing that the targeting of UNISFA is in contravention of international law and the UN Security Council resolution 2802.
The Ministry expressed the UAE’s full solidarity with the UN international peacekeeping forces and the participating countries, affirming its support for international efforts aimed at maintaining security, stability, and peace, and at providing humanitarian assistance in conflict zones.
The Ministry expressed its sincere condolences and sympathy to the families of the victims, to the interim government and people of Bangladesh, and to the UN, as well as its wishes for a speedy recovery for all the injured.
